Bagikan melalui


IRegistryProperties Interface

Definition

[System.ComponentModel.TypeConverter(typeof(Microsoft.Azure.PowerShell.Cmdlets.ContainerRegistry.Models.Api202301Preview.RegistryPropertiesTypeConverter))]
public interface IRegistryProperties : Microsoft.Azure.PowerShell.Cmdlets.ContainerRegistry.Runtime.IJsonSerializable
[<System.ComponentModel.TypeConverter(typeof(Microsoft.Azure.PowerShell.Cmdlets.ContainerRegistry.Models.Api202301Preview.RegistryPropertiesTypeConverter))>]
type IRegistryProperties = interface
    interface IJsonSerializable
Public Interface IRegistryProperties
Implements IJsonSerializable
Derived
Attributes
Implements

Properties

AdminUserEnabled

The value that indicates whether the admin user is enabled.

AnonymousPullEnabled

Enables registry-wide pull from unauthenticated clients.

AzureAdAuthenticationAsArmPolicyStatus

The value that indicates whether the policy is enabled or not.

CreationDate

The creation date of the container registry in ISO8601 format.

DataEndpointEnabled

Enable a single data endpoint per region for serving data.

DataEndpointHostName

List of host names that will serve data when dataEndpointEnabled is true.

EncryptionStatus

Indicates whether or not the encryption is enabled for container registry.

ExportPolicyStatus

The value that indicates whether the policy is enabled or not.

KeyVaultPropertyIdentity

The client id of the identity which will be used to access key vault.

KeyVaultPropertyKeyIdentifier

Key vault uri to access the encryption key.

KeyVaultPropertyKeyRotationEnabled

Auto key rotation status for a CMK enabled registry.

KeyVaultPropertyLastKeyRotationTimestamp

Timestamp of the last successful key rotation.

KeyVaultPropertyVersionedKeyIdentifier

The fully qualified key identifier that includes the version of the key that is actually used for encryption.

LoginServer

The URL that can be used to log into the container registry.

NetworkRuleBypassOption

Whether to allow trusted Azure services to access a network restricted registry.

NetworkRuleSetDefaultAction

The default action of allow or deny when no other rules match.

NetworkRuleSetIPRule

The IP ACL rules.

PrivateEndpointConnection

List of private endpoint connections for a container registry.

ProvisioningState

The provisioning state of the container registry at the time the operation was called.

PublicNetworkAccess

Whether or not public network access is allowed for the container registry.

QuarantinePolicyStatus

The value that indicates whether the policy is enabled or not.

RetentionPolicyDay

The number of days to retain an untagged manifest after which it gets purged.

RetentionPolicyLastUpdatedTime

The timestamp when the policy was last updated.

RetentionPolicyStatus

The value that indicates whether the policy is enabled or not.

SoftDeletePolicyLastUpdatedTime

The timestamp when the policy was last updated.

SoftDeletePolicyRetentionDay

The number of days after which a soft-deleted item is permanently deleted.

SoftDeletePolicyStatus

The value that indicates whether the policy is enabled or not.

StatusDisplayStatus

The short label for the status.

StatusMessage

The detailed message for the status, including alerts and error messages.

StatusTimestamp

The timestamp when the status was changed to the current value.

TrustPolicyStatus

The value that indicates whether the policy is enabled or not.

TrustPolicyType

The type of trust policy.

ZoneRedundancy

Whether or not zone redundancy is enabled for this container registry

Methods

ToJson(JsonObject, SerializationMode) (Inherited from IJsonSerializable)

Applies to